NORWAY — On December 15, The Friends of Norway Memorial Library hosted a performance of “Christmas Snow” by Donald Hall for an audience of 85. The storytellers are Marguerite Mathews and Greg Gathers, Artistic Co-Directors of Pontine Theatre of Portsmouth, NH. The oversize book with block print illustrations was made by Gathers. Christmas Snow was published in The New Yorker in December 1964. It is a memory story of Donald Hall visiting his grandparent’s farm at Eagle Pond for Christmas in 1938 when he was 10 years old. This performance was part of the Friends of Norway Memorial Library’s holiday party and a gift to the community. Submitted
